This is a fine softcover copy with no wear at all. Completely clean inside and out. This is a sale catalog for an auction held at Sotheby's London on May 27, 2009. The sale consisted of a private Swiss collection of Genoese silver and furniture. The Genoese furniture is 18th century parquetry work, several pieces. Also several Venetian painted lacquer work furniture. The Genoese silver, about 25 pieces: candlesticks, salvers, chalices, an incense boat, etc. 146 lots in the sale. All illustrated in color. Prices realized sheets included. 11" high X 8" wide, 99 pages.
